Pete Easey recently joined Tadworth-based utility telemetry and control specialist, MetaSphere, (UK) as business development director. With over 25 years experience in the utility sector and a strong background in control and automation, one of Pete's strong points has been in applying advanced technology to achieve wide ranging business solutions.
As a former customer of MetaSphere, he says that he appreciates the technology that the company has available and is now applying that to the water sector. With the insight to see things from a customer's point
of view, Pete says: "My role at MetaSphere involves the practical application of technology to give the market true end-to-end solutions - with our own and partner products – so we are not just selling technology. With the depth of understanding that comes from previous
positions, I can see the needs of the market, and we can develop hardware and software to meet these demands."
